‘Heated Rivalry’s Hudson Williams Debuts on ‘Tonight Show’ Tonight
Hudson Williams, a rising star from the hit series *Heated Rivalry*, is making his late-night television debut. The 24-year-old actor will appear on *The Tonight Show Starring Jimmy Fallon* on January 7. Joining him are fellow guests Chelsea Handler and Sophie Turner, while Sienna Spiro will serve as the musical guest.
About *Heated Rivalry*
*Heated Rivalry* is a queer romance series that has gained significant attention since its release. Available on Canadian streamer Crave and HBO Max in the U.S., it follows the intricate relationship between two rival hockey players:
- Shane Hollander (played by Hudson Williams) – A Canadian athlete from the fictional Montreal Metros.
- Ilya Rozanov (played by Connor Storrie) – A Russian competitor from the fictional Boston Raiders.
Created by Jacob Tierney, who is known for his work on *Letterkenny*, the series explores themes of rivalry and romance within a fictional hockey universe.
Breakout Success
Williams and Storrie’s performances have captured the audience’s heart, leading to their rapid rise to stardom. In a recent interview with *The Hollywood Reporter*, Williams reflected on his unexpected success. “At the end of the day, this experience still feels reminiscent of an overnight success,” he stated. “There’s no way to prepare for what this side of things looks like.”
The popularity of *Heated Rivalry* has grown even more, especially with its music tracks charting higher in streaming services. The show’s first season concluded on December 26, with discussions underway for a second season. However, Tierney noted that writing has yet to be completed.
